Wing and Flytrex share Dallas airspace, but not emergencies
The two flew 8,000 overlapping flights over two Texas suburbs with no conflicts. Neither system tells the other when an aircraft is in trouble.

Ondas Q1 Revenue Jumps 1,065% on Counter-Drone Demand
Ondas reported Q1 revenue of $50.1 million, up 1,065% year-over-year, and raised full-year guidance to $390 million on a $457 million backlog that grew 569% since end of 2025.

Swarmer Logs 100,000 Combat Missions in Ukraine
Ukrainian drone autonomy startup Swarmer has logged over 100,000 real-world combat missions since April 2024, coordinating swarms of up to 690 drones.

Thales Wins Singapore's National UTM System Contract
Singapore's CAAS awards its national unmanned traffic management system contract to Thales Solutions Asia after a two-stage tender process.

Air Force Awards $270M for Solar-Powered K1000ULE Drone
U.S. Air Forces Central will buy up to $270M worth of Kraus Hamdani Aerospace K1000ULE solar drones for extended-loitering scout missions in CENTCOM.

Corvus Robotics Cuts 65 Labor Hours Weekly With Drones
Southern Glazer's deployed 40+ Corvus One drones across nine US distribution centers, logging 5,000 flights and 35,000 flags.
